Stamped Concrete Sealing in Kitsap County, WA
Stamped concrete sealing services involve applying a protective coating to stamped concrete surfaces to enhance durability and appearance. This process is commonly used on patios, driveways, walkways, and pool decks to preserve the decorative patterns and colors while providing resistance against stains, moisture, and everyday wear. Homeowners often seek this service to extend the lifespan of their stamped concrete, maintain its aesthetic appeal, and prevent damage caused by weather or heavy use.
Before requesting stamped concrete sealing, property owners typically want to understand the condition of their existing surface, including whether it requires cleaning or repairs prior to sealing. It’s also important to consider the type of sealant used, as different products offer varying levels of gloss, slip resistance, and protection. Proper surface preparation and choosing the right sealing product can help achieve the desired look and ensure long-lasting results for stamped concrete projects.

Common Stamped Concrete Sealing Jobs
Patio surfaces - sealing enhances durability and preserves the decorative appearance of stamped concrete patios.
Driveways - sealing protects against stains, weather damage, and surface wear over time.
Walkways - sealing helps prevent cracking and extends the lifespan of stamped concrete walkways.
Pool decks - sealing provides a slip-resistant surface and guards against water damage.
Porch areas - sealing maintains the vibrancy of stamped concrete while reducing surface deterioration.
Garage floors - sealing offers a protective barrier against oil stains and heavy foot traffic.
Stamped Concrete Sealing Questions
What is stamped concrete sealing? Stamped concrete sealing involves applying a protective layer to enhance durability and maintain the appearance of decorative concrete surfaces.
Why is sealing stamped concrete important? Sealing helps prevent damage from moisture, staining, and wear, extending the lifespan of the decorative surface.
When should stamped concrete be sealed? Sealing is typically recommended after the concrete has fully cured, usually a few days after installation or staining.
What types of projects benefit from stamped concrete sealing? Driveways, patios, walkways, and pool decks with stamped concrete can benefit from sealing to preserve their look and integrity.
